微信服务号提供了广泛的API接口供公众号开发者使用,其中获取用户信息功能是最受欢迎的。然而,微信订阅号并没有直接提供类似服务号的高级API接口,如果要在订阅号上实现获取用户信息的功能,您需要通过一些替代方法和策略,包括使用微信网页授权机制获取用户基本信息、利用微信卡券功能诱导用户主动分享信息、借助第三方平台等。下面,我们将详细介绍如何在订阅号上实现这一功能。
一、微信网页授权机制
微信网页授权是微信开放给所有公众号的一个功能,即使是订阅号也可使用。通过这种方式,可以获得用户的基本信息。
获取用户基本信息
- 首先,公众号需要在微信公众平台上设置授权回调域名。
- 开发者需要在自己的网站上放置一个微信登录按钮或图片。
- 用户点击后,会被引导到一个微信的网址,用户同意授权后,微信会带上一个特别的代码——code,重定向回你的网站。
- 开发者使用这个code,对微信开放平台发送请求,就可以换取到用户的access_token和openid。
- 有了access_token和openid,开发者发送请求到微信的另一个接口,就可以获取到用户的基本信息,比如头像、昵称等。
注意事项
微信的网页授权机制要求用户在使用时主动点击并同意授权,公众号不能擅自抓取用户的信息,以确保用户隐私的保护。
二、微信卡券功能
微信卡券功能可以辅助订阅号间接获取到用户信息。这种方式主要是通过用户领取卡券时填写信息实现。
设置卡券领取条件
- 订阅号可以创建微信卡券,设计一个领取流程,在这个流程中,可以设置一些领取条件,例如用户填写一些个人信息。
- 当用户在领取卡券时,需要填写相应的信息,这时候公众号就能间接获得这些用户的信息。
用户主动分享信息
为了激励用户主动分享信息,公众号发放的卡券可以设定一些吸引用户的优惠条件或者是奖品,通过用户领取和使用卡券的过程中主动分享的信息。
三、借助第三方平台
借助第三方平台也是订阅号可以获取用户信息的一个途径,尤其是一些专业的营销平台或者数据管理平台。
第三方平台的集成
- 选择一款适合的第三方平台,并将其集成到微信订阅号中。
- 这些平台通常具备强大的用户管理和数据分析能力,可以通过各种营销活动,如抽奖、问卷调查等收集用户信息。
用户数据的分析
第三方平台除了可以帮助收集用户数据,还能提供用户数据分析的功能。这对于提高用户的粘性和提升公众号内容质量来说非常有帮助。
四、内容互动激励法
通过设置互动环节,如发起投票、问答等,可以激励用户主动留下信息。
明确用户激励目标
- 设定互动环节,明确用户提供信息所获得的直接利益,如参与投票可能赢得奖品等。
- 这样可以激发用户的参与热情,让他们在互动中无压力地留下信息。
保护用户隐私
在用户参与互动时,需要明确告知隐私政策,确保用户知情同意,并保护用户个人信息安全,不被滥用。
五、利用内容质量和特色服务
优质的内容和特色服务也是吸引用户主动留下个人信息的一种手段。
打造高质量内容
- 提供高质量的内容使用户愿意关注和互动。
- 符合用户兴趣的内容可以增加用户互动的概率。
特色服务的提供
提供一些需用户主动留下信息才能获得的特色服务或个性化内容,这样也能间接获取用户信息。
通过上述方法,虽然无法直接在订阅号获得用户信息的功能与服务号一致,但仍然可以在一定程度上实现用户信息的收集和管理。重点在于利用现有的微信策略、创造性地设计互动流程以及确保用户信息的安全性。需要注意的是,无论采取哪种方式获取用户信息,都应确保遵守相关法律法规,尊重用户隐私。
相关问答FAQs:
1. 如何在订阅号上获取用户信息?
在订阅号上,获取用户信息的方法略有不同于服务号。订阅号可以通过订阅号管理后台提供的开发接口,通过用户互动行为获取用户的基本信息。例如,在订阅号文章底部可以设置一个带参数的外链,当用户点击进入外链后,可以通过网页授权机制获取用户的基本信息。另外,在订阅号中,可以设置自动回复功能,通过引导用户进行关键词回复,进而获取用户的相关信息。
2. 如何利用订阅号的互动功能获取用户信息?
订阅号通常会有一些互动功能,例如投票、问卷调查等。在进行这些活动时,可以要求用户在参与之前填写一些基本信息,如姓名、年龄、性别等。通过这种方式,可以收集用户的相关信息,为后续的精准推送提供依据。
3. 是否可以通过订阅号的插件来实现获取用户信息的功能?
是的,订阅号的插件可以帮助实现获取用户信息的功能。通过使用相关插件,可以在订阅号中添加表单收集用户信息,或是利用插件提供的调查问卷功能来收集用户反馈。这些插件可以大大简化获取用户信息的流程,并提供更多个性化的互动方式。